Analysis

Serbia recorded 1,832 kt for pre- and post-production — emissions (co2eq) from ch4 in 2023.

Compared with earlier readings it is up 0.3% on the previous year and up 0.4% over ten years.

Over the whole period, pre- and post-production — emissions (co2eq) from ch4 in Serbia peaked at 1,837 kt in 2014 and was at its lowest, 1,730 kt, in 2007.

Serbia ranks 80th of 221 countries on this measure, in the middle of the range.

Pre- and post-production — Emissions (CO2eq) from CH4 in Serbia, year by year

Annual values for Pre- and post-production — Emissions (CO2eq) from CH4 (AR5) in Serbia, 2006 to 2023.
Year kt Change
2006 1,732 kt
2007 1,730 kt -0.1%
2008 1,758 kt +1.6%
2009 1,779 kt +1.2%
2010 1,798 kt +1.0%
2011 1,809 kt +0.6%
2012 1,817 kt +0.4%
2013 1,825 kt +0.5%
2014 1,837 kt +0.6%
2015 1,824 kt -0.7%
2016 1,812 kt -0.7%
2017 1,815 kt +0.2%
2018 1,818 kt +0.2%
2019 1,822 kt +0.2%
2020 1,823 kt +0.1%
2021 1,826 kt +0.1%
2022 1,827 kt +0.1%
2023 1,832 kt +0.3%

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
